Abstract

Pig production efficiency and its regional differences in China have strategic importance to the transformation of pig production mode and optimization of pig production layout in China. In this paper, Malmquist-DEA model is adopted to analyze the statistical data; TFP and its decompositions are made. Results show that among different pig breeding scales, free-range breeding scale is dominant in Hunan, small breeding scale is dominant in Sichuan, medium breeding scale is dominant in Sichuan and Hunan, and large breeding scale is dominant in sichuan, Shandong and Jiangsu; among the provinces, pig production efficiency varies with breeding scale, and small-scale is dominant in Simchuan, Guangdong and Hebei, free-range and medium-scale pig breeding in Hunan, medium-scale pig breeding in Henan and Yunnan, large scale pig breeding in the rest of the provinces, have significant efficiency advantage.
